The distance between two points \((x_1,y_1)\) and \((x_2,y_2)\) can be defined as \(d=\sqrt{(x_2−x_1)^2+(y_2−y_1)^2}\). The distance formula is a formula that is used to find the distance between two points. The distance formula is derived from the pythagorean theorem.
